Discover The Historic Yuma Territorial Prison

Have you ever wondered what life was like behind bars in the Wild West? The Yuma Territorial Prison offers an intriguing insight into this world. Built in 1876, this prison housed notorious outlaws and was known for its harsh conditions. As you explore the cells and guard towers, imagine the stories of survival and resilience that echo through its corridors.

Hiking Trails In The Kofa National Wildlife Refuge

The Kofa National Wildlife Refuge is a haven for hiking enthusiasts. Nestled amidst the rugged beauty of the Arizona desert, these trails offer breathtaking views and a chance to connect with nature. The refuge spans over 660,000 acres, providing a variety of trails for different skill levels.

If you’re looking for a challenge, try the Palm Canyon Trail. This trail takes you through a narrow canyon filled with native palms, a rare sight in the desert. The hike is moderately challenging but rewards you with the sight of the only native palm trees in Arizona.

For those seeking a more relaxed adventure, the Crystal Hill Loop offers a gentle hike with stunning vistas. You can spot unique desert plants and perhaps even glimpse some wildlife. Bring a camera—you’ll want to capture the awe-inspiring scenery.

Bird Watching At Imperial National Wildlife Refuge

Bird watching at the Imperial National Wildlife Refuge is a must-do for nature lovers. This refuge is a sanctuary for diverse bird species, making it a paradise for bird watchers. With the Colorado River flowing nearby, the area attracts a wide array of birds, especially during migration seasons.

Grab your binoculars and head to the observation decks for the best views. Early mornings and late afternoons are prime times for bird activity. You might spot majestic bald eagles, herons, or even the elusive Yuma clapper rail.

Fishing Spots For Enthusiasts

Yuma is a paradise for fishing enthusiasts. The Colorado River offers abundant fishing spots. Catch bass, catfish, and more. Martinez Lake is another popular spot. Quiet, scenic, and full of fish. Bring your fishing gear or rent locally. Enjoy a peaceful day by the water. Discover the joy of fishing in Yuma’s beautiful settings.

Local Dining Experiences

Yuma’s local dining scene is a treasure trove of flavors. From charming cafes to gourmet restaurants, you’ll find a variety of options to satisfy your cravings. Stop by Lutes Casino for a taste of history served with your meal. If you’re in the mood for authentic Mexican cuisine, head over to La Fonda. Their enchiladas are legendary, and the friendly atmosphere makes you feel right at home. Are you a fan of craft beer? Prison Hill Brewing Company offers a creative menu paired with locally brewed beers. The brewery’s lively ambiance makes it a perfect spot for an evening out.
